Everyone wants to be a successful person. The secret to success is not only working hard but also having habits that make them more productive when carrying out their activities.

Here are six habits that successful people do before bed as reported by Life Hack.

  1. Read a book at least 1 hour a day

Microsoft founder Bill Gates has a habit of reading a book an hour before bedtime. He usually chooses books with topics ranging from politics to the latest events. The benefits of reading a book before going to bed are known to relieve stress and improve memory in the brain. A study from the University of Essex conducted in 2009 revealed that reading at least six minutes per day can reduce stress by 68%. By reading a book, it also improves brain health. Every time reading a book becomes a way of exercising itself for our brains. Reading books can even reduce the signs of aging by up to 32% according to a study conducted in the UK.

  1. Keep Away From Smartphone

Many people use smartphones before going to bed even though this is a bad habit. Successful entrepreneur and writer, Arianna Huffington, keeps her smartphone away before going to bed. She even put her smartphone in another room. According to Dr. Charles Czeisler, a professor from Harvard University, the light from a cell phone screen can disrupt the body’s natural resting ‘signal’ and make the body think that it is still daytime. This will make it difficult for you to sleep. Lack of sleep can disrupt productivity.

  1. Walk

Buffer’s CEO, Joel Gascoigne, admits he goes for a walk before going to bed. He walks to get rid of his tired mind from work and tries to get tired. Joel regularly walks every night to relieve stress. Another benefit is of course a healthier and fitter body. A study revealed that walking can increase creativity. When you are walking, the mind is unburdened, and ideas usually spring up. So, walking can be the right thing to do when you have problems and are looking for a way out.

  1. Creativity

In 2006, American designer Vera Wang said it’s always best to get creative before going to bed. She made it a habit to draw a design before going to bed. A study shows that the evening is the perfect time to get creative even if you feel tired during the day. Try to be creative at night before going to bed to explore your potential.

  1. Make Plans for Tomorrow

The CEO of The American Express Kenneth I. Chenault likes to end the night with a simple way of making plans for tomorrow. He used to write a plan of at least three things he wanted to do for the next day. In a study with high school students gathered together, they were directed to organize a plan each night and this had a good effect on them. After doing it for four years until they go to college, those with good time management have higher grades than others.
